How do I get to and from Hazrat Shahjalal International Airport?
Hazrat Shahjalal International Airport is reached by taxi, app-based ride-hailing services, and private car; taxis and ride-hail pickups are the most common for door-to-door travel. Local and intercity buses serve routes near the airport but can be slower. Car rental agencies operate at the airport. Allow extra time for Dhaka traffic, especially at peak hours, and check with your hotel about recommended transfer options.
How do the terminals work at Hazrat Shahjalal International Airport?
The airport has a main passenger terminal handling both international and domestic flights, with separate check-in areas for different airlines and dedicated zones for arrivals and departures. Domestic operations are typically housed in adjoining facilities or distinct halls within the complex; follow signs for transfers and baggage reclaim. International passengers go through immigration and customs on arrival, and transfer passengers should confirm transfer desks and minimum connection times with their airline.
Tips for flying from Hazrat Shahjalal International Airport
Arrive with plenty of time—traffic and airport queues can be unpredictable. Keep travel documents, visas and passport ready for immigration; security screening can be strict. Carry local currency for small purchases and transport. If you have a tight connection, contact your airline in advance. Be prepared for warm, humid conditions and occasional congestion during peak travel seasons and holidays.
